Netra Jyothi College Distressing Incident

The incident that unfolded at Netra Jyothi College in Udupi, Karnataka, has drawn attention and concern from all quarters. Three female students, pursuing optometry, found themselves facing suspension after they were allegedly caught filming a fellow student in the restroom. The distressing incident came to light when the victim bravely confided in her friends about the unauthorized filming carried out by the three students named Shabhnaz, Alfiya, and Aleema.

 

Promptly responding to the grave matter, the college management took swift action and suspended the students involved in the incident without hesitation. Their commitment to addressing the issue immediately speaks to the institution’s dedication to the safety and well-being of its students.

In their defense, the three suspended students claimed that their intended targets were other girls, and the victim was filmed accidentally. Supposedly, they deleted the video in front of the victim, attempting to rectify their wrongful actions. However, the victim’s friends took it upon themselves to inform the college management, leading to the filing of an FIR against the accused at the Malpe police station in Udupi.

 

In an effort to aid the ongoing investigation, the college authorities responsibly handed over the mobile phones used for the recording to the police for forensic examination. Even though the victim initially hesitated to file a police complaint, the college stepped up and ensured that the authorities were informed about the incident, helping to establish a solid foundation for the legal process.

 

Adding to the distress, a morphed version of the video was allegedly uploaded on a YouTube channel, posing a severe threat to the victim’s reputation and emotional well-being. Consequently, the Karnataka Police charged the college authorities with failing to provide the necessary details and evidence relating to the incident, prompting them to be more vigilant in securing sensitive information.

 

The incident’s gravity has transcended into the political realm, with the BJP announcing a state-wide protest, demanding the arrest of the three Muslim students allegedly involved in filming a Hindu girl. However, it is essential to prioritize the victim’s well-being and ensure that justice is served through a fair and impartial investigation.
